📚 Contexto Histórico

This verse is set during Jesus' final approach to Jerusalem in the days leading up to His crucifixion, as described in the Gospel of Luke, which is part of the New Testament narrative. Bethphage and Bethany were small villages near Jerusalem on the Mount of Olives, a location significant in Jewish history for events like prophetic visions and as a gathering place for pilgrims during festivals. Here, Jesus is initiating the events of His triumphal entry, sending disciples on a specific task that fulfills Old Testament prophecies about the Messiah.
